Tian Chua should stop polluting the minds of the youths with the ‘nonsensical’ #KitaLawan demonstration this May 1.

UMNO Youth exco, Armand Azha Abu Hanifah said the PKR vice-president also needs to resolve his party’s internal problems first before criticising UMNO Youth chief Khairy Jamaluddin on any issue.

“Even from before, Tian Chua had always been one who is proud to use the streets as a tool to voice out displeasure towards the government.

“He’s only creating chaos and burdening the people. The rakyat have also understood Tian Chua’s focus in using the public as PKR’s personal strategy for political gains,” he told Astro AWANI.

On Tuesday, Khairy had stated that the ongoing #KitaLawan protests should not hamper support for Prime Minister Datuk Seri Najib Razak, and that the demonstrations were miniscule compared to the Reformasi movement in the 1990s.

In his response, Tian Chua had yesterday said Khairy’s remark in belittling the #KitaLawan rallies was a sign of UMNO’s fear.

Meanwhile, Armand said Tian Chua, who is Batu MP, needs to ‘look in the mirror’ and note just how many people had defected PKR upon realising the party’s weaknesses.

“Since back then, PKR had been corrupting the youth, especially with their wasteful demonstrations which burden the people.

“This is not 1998, the rakyat have realised PKR’s game and Tian Chua needs to realise that UMNO have never been afraid of their rallies,” he added.
